BRONTOSAUR
Legs
In colour A
ℹ
You will be making 4 of these
1 5sc in mr (5)
2 Inc in each st (10)
3 Inc, sc, repeat around (15)
4-5 Sc in each st (15)
Slst and tie off, leaving a short tail
ℹ
Repeat rounds 1-5 to make three more legs and then put them
to the side. We wont need these again until later!
Back
ℹ In colour A
1 6sc in a mr (6)

2 Inc in each st (12)
3 Inc, sc, repeat around (18)
4 Inc, 2sc, repeat around (24)
5 Inc, 3sc, repeat around (30)
6 Inc, 4sc, repeat around (36)
7 Inc, 5sc, repeat around (42)
Slst and tie off, leaving a short tail.
ℹ
Put this to the side for later!
Head/Neck
ℹ In colour A
1 6sc in a mr (6)
2 Inc in each st (12)
3 Inc, sc, repeat around (18)

4 Inc, 2sc, repeat around (24)
5 Inc, 3sc, repeat around (30)
6 Inc, 4sc, repeat around (36)
7-13 Sc in each st (36)
14 6sc, (dec, 2sc)x6, 6sc (30)
15 6sc (dec, sc)x6, 6sc (24)
16 8sc, (dec)x3, 10sc (21)
17-24 Sc in each st (21)
Add safety eyes rows 7-8, 10st apart and stuff head
ℹ
Continue on to round 25 to add in the back
Body
Next you are going to add in the back that you made earlier.
When I say 'through neck and back' you will need to insert your
ℹ
hook through a stitch in the back AND a stitch in the neck
when making your single crochet, see photo.

25 4sc through neck and back, 17sc in neck (21)
Now you are going to crochet around the outside of the back
ℹ and the neck. Do NOT crochet in the 4sc connecting the neck
and the back
26 38sc in back, 17sc in neck (55)
27-33 Sc in each st (55)
Stuff neck
In the next round you will be adding in the legs. When I say
ℹ
'through leg and body' you will need to insert your hook
through a stitch in the leg AND a stitch in the body when
making your single crochet, see photo.
14sc, 8sc through leg and body, 1sc in body, 8sc in leg and body,
34 10sc in body, 8sc in leg and body, 2sc in body, 8sc in leg and body
(59)

Now you want to put a stitch marker, this is where rounds will
start from now on.
In the next round you will be crocheting around the outside of
the body and legs.
ℹ
Do NOT crochet in the stitches connecting the legs to the
body.
There should be 51 stitches around outside of the legs and
body
35 25dec, sc (26)
ℹ Stuff body and legs
36 (Dec, 3sc)x4, dec, 2sc, dec (20)
37 Dec, 2sc, repeat around (15)
38 Dec, sc, repeat around (10)

39 Dec in each st (5)
ℹ Tie off, close up and weave tail
TAIL
ℹ In colour A
1 6sc in mr (6)
2 Sc in each st (6)
3 Inc, sc, repeat around (9)
4 Sc in each st (9)
5 Inc, 2sc, repeat around (12)
6 Sc in each st (12)
7 Inc, 3sc, repeat around (15)
8 Sc in each st (15)

Slst and tie off, leaving a tail long enough for sewing the tail on
ℹ
to the body
SPOTS
Small
ℹ In colour B
1 6sc in mr (6)
Slst, tie off, and leave a tail long enough to sew onto the body
ℹ
Repeat to make a second spot
Big x2
ℹ In colour B

1 6sc in mr (6)
2 Inc in each st (12)
Slst, tie off, and leave a tail long enough to sew onto the body
ℹ
Repeat 1 and 2 to make second spot
ASSEMBLY
To attach the tail, stuff it and then use a long needle or scewer
to hold it in place. I try to sew to the tail in the middle of
Brontys bum, maybe just a smidge lower, see photo.
ℹ
Now just sew around the outside, secure it, and weave in your
tail
To add the spots, just place them wherever you would like and
then pin them in place before sewing!
ℹ
I tend to add a big spot and a small spot next to each other, one
set on his bum/hip on one side, and another set on his front at
the other side, see photos
